Structure
The left ear and right ear are both essential components of the human auditory system. They are responsible for receiving sound waves and transmitting them to the brain for interpretation. Structurally, the left ear and right ear are quite similar. Both ears consist of three main parts: the outer ear, middle ear, and inner ear. The outer ear includes the ear canal and the earlobe, which help to collect and direct sound waves towards the eardrum. The middle ear contains the ossicles, three small bones that amplify sound vibrations. The inner ear houses the cochlea, a spiral-shaped organ that converts sound waves into electrical signals that can be interpreted by the brain.

Localization
One of the most important functions of the left ear and right ear is their ability to help us localize sound. Localization refers to the brain's ability to determine the direction and distance of a sound source based on the differences in timing and intensity of sound waves reaching each ear. The left ear and right ear work together to provide us with a sense of spatial awareness, allowing us to pinpoint the location of a sound in our environment. This is crucial for our safety and survival, as it helps us to identify potential threats or sources of danger.

Protection
Both the left ear and right ear are vulnerable to damage from loud noises, infections, and other environmental factors. It is important to take steps to protect our ears from harm, such as wearing earplugs in noisy environments and avoiding exposure to excessively loud sounds. The left ear and right ear can also be affected by conditions such as tinnitus, which causes ringing or buzzing in the ears, and otitis media, an infection of the middle ear. Regular check-ups with an audiologist can help to monitor the health of our ears and address any issues that may arise.
